Build the itinerary before comparing prices

Planning headcount

Booth teams 4–12; freight handled separately from passenger vans.. Treat this as a planning example, then use your confirmed passenger count.

Timing example

Multi-day with early AM staff pulls and late teardowns. Provider minimums and billable time vary.

Timing pressure

Major halls fill Tue–Thu cycles; move-in/move-out Sundays heavy.

Lead-time example

Book with booth space; 12–26 weeks for large shows. This is not an availability promise.

Vehicle comparison starting points

Cargo sprinter or passenger van for staff; motorcoach for hosted buyer tours

Dock appointments differ from attendee hotel loops. Confirm the exact vehicle and features in writing.

Trade Shows Transportation Questions

Direct answers for itinerary, vehicle, price and contract decisions.

What vehicle works for Trade Shows transportation?
Start with the legal passenger count, luggage and accessibility needs, then compare route access and trip length. Ask for current media and capacity of the exact assigned vehicle rather than relying on a category name.
How much does Trade Shows transportation cost?
There is no single verified rate. Date, vehicle, minimum hours, mileage, stops, wait time, parking, tolls, gratuity, cleaning and overtime can change the total. Request an itemized written quote for the real itinerary.
How early should I request Trade Shows transportation?
Availability varies by location, date and vehicle. Start earlier for popular weekends or large groups, but remember that an inquiry is not a reservation. Written provider confirmation is required.
What should I verify before paying?
Verify the legal carrier, assigned vehicle, complete total, included charges, deposit and refund rules, cancellation and rescheduling terms, overtime, substitution and breakdown policies.
Can the vehicle make multiple Trade Shows stops?
Possibly, but every stop must be priced and checked for commercial loading access, wait time and route feasibility. Put the stops in order with desired arrival and departure times.
